European markets mostly closed higher despite rising bond yields
2026-08-07 00:37:27
According to CoinMeta, European stock markets closed trading with rising bond yields, with most markets ending in the green. Italy and Spain once again led the gains, while the UK's FTSE 100 index was the only major index to close lower. Meanwhile, U.S. stock markets were under pressure as Treasury yields soared due to labor market data that exceeded expectations, and crude oil prices also rose. Iran is considering a strategic plan that could significantly strengthen control over traffic through the Strait of Hormuz. The proposal would prohibit vessels from the United States, Israel, and other countries regarded as hostile from passing through, and impose restrictions on the transportation of goods related to actions involving Iran or its allies. This plan is still under expert review and has not yet been officially approved or implemented, so the final scope and timing remain uncertain.
